Pergunta

Eu gostaria de roteiro a impressão de uma série de fotografias, mas com as dimensões exatas. (Por exemplo, todos os Jpegs em dir / tmp / imprimir, a 1,5" x 1,0" , 6 para uma página)

Acontece que eu tenho em minhas mãos uma caixa de Ubuntu Linux e uma impressora deskjet (hp5150), mas provavelmente poderia usar o Windows ou, possivelmente, obter outra impressora se for absolutamente necessário.

Estou razoavelmente familiarizados com shell script, mas eu não estou tendo muita sorte em encontrar um método de linha de comando de impressão de fotos enquanto especifica as dimensões-alvo. GIMP parecia uma escolha óbvia, mas o meu google-fu e mexer em geral não me mostrou como fazê-lo.

alguém pode ajudar (de preferência com um exemplo :)! ).

Obrigado!

EDIT: Graças a PEZ, eu tenho um mecanismo para imprimir imagens mutiple a uma folha, mas eu não posso ver como redimensionar imagens para dimensão set, mesmo usando ImageMajick. I pode redimensionar a uma dimensão especificada em pixels, é um caso de determinar (ou definição?) O DPI da impressora e calcular as dimensões de pixel para obter as dimensões impressos?

Foi útil?

Solução

Eu não tenho em minhas mãos uma caixa de Linux agora, mas eu acho que deveria trabalhar para usar algo como ImageMagick (o comando "Convert") para escala para imagens e, em seguida, usar o n-up impressão do CUPS para imprimir as imagens. O comando de impressão seria algo parecido com isso:

lp -o number-up=6 my_scaled_image_*.jpg

Outras dicas

Confira este site para processamento em lote no GIMP: http://gimp.org/tutorials/Basic_Batch/

Licenciado em: CC-BY-SA com atribuição
Não afiliado a StackOverflow
scroll top